Ticket Buying Tips

This is really a problem we all understand too well--you are excited to wait an event, whether it's some end-of-season match or your favorite artist is finally coming into town--just to realize that whenever you try and buy tickets on line, they have sold out, and also over moments. Ever wonder how those folks, the ones who actually figure out how to catch sought-after tickets, doit? Here is how:

Know when tickets are starting for sale

Make sure your clock has been set to the right time Okay, it seems obvious, but you'd be amazed how often people miss out on tickets only because their clock is off, even if it's by a fraction of a second.

Connect to personal wi-fi

Those who have ever tried to use the wifi at a crowded cafe/bar/restaurant/hotel lobby/airport shared networks slow down you. Sticking to personal, high speed wi fi can be your best choice, particularly when it's not being used by anybody.

Use over 1 device

If you have a notebook computer, a job computer, a smartphone, your brother's best friend's iPhone at the ready, prepare to logon to each gadget. Your chances of scoring in demand tickets rises with each horse you have at the race but don't take out too many electronics if they'll divert you or decrease your answer period.

Sign in ahead of time

It might look like the first step, and in a number of ways after linking to wifi, it really is: Make sure you're signed up to anything ticket buying supplier you are using. And that goes for all of your devices when you have a couple hauled outside.

Use Firefox or Chrome

Don't open more than one browser window

To repeat: multiple computers are wonderful. Attempting to purchase the exact same ticket in a few unique browser or tabs windows? Not so much. This contributes Ticketmaster (or some other ticket service you're using) to register your enthusiastic ticket purchasing because bot behavior.

Have the event page available, but do not refresh a lot of times until the minute of saleIt seems intuitive--have the webpage and prepared to go if it's sale time but far too often users get anxious as they get closer and closer into the moment, sense to need hitting the refresh button (F5 on your computer) a million times. It's a dangerous game because most ticket purchasing sites will lock you out in case you refresh too much. Ticketmaster, specifically, will freeze your account fully for 24 hours and also you can kiss those tickets goodbye.
